The European Union (EU) wants to reduce emissions of climate-damaging gases such as carbon dioxide (CO2) and nitrous oxide (N2O). As an operator of installations subject to emissions trading, you must determine the greenhouse gas emissions for a calendar year and report them to the German Emissions Trading Authority (DEHSt) in Berlin by March 31 of the following year.
For existing installations and new market participants, an application for free allocation of emission allowances can be submitted.
Before you submit your emissions reports, allocation applications or allocation data reports to the DEHSt, a verification body accredited in accordance with ISO 14065 and Implementing Regulation (EU) 2018/2067 must check (verify) them for accuracy and completeness.
As an accredited verification body, SGS-TÜV Saar is authorized to verify emissions reports in accordance with Section 5 TEHG, allocation data reports in accordance with Article 3 of the Adaptation Regulation and allocation applications in accordance with Section 9 TEHG.
Verifications within the framework of EU emissions trading are governed by the provisions of the European Accreditation and Verification Regulation.
